The undergraduate program in Mathematics of FMNS, Unesa sets the program learning outcomes for the graduates as presented in Table as follows.
Table. PLO of undergraduate program of Mathematics
ASPECTS
PLO
CODE
KNOWLEDGE
1. Demonstrating mathematical knowledge and mathematical insight.
KNO-1
(PLO-1)
2. Identifying and explaining the characteristics of mathematical problems.
KNO-2
(PLO-2)
SKILL
1. Formulating and solving fundamental mathematical problems.
SKI-1
(PLO-3)
2. Applying the basic principles of mathematics to solve simple* mathematical problems.
SKI-2
(PLO-4)
3. Analyzing the formal structure of mathematical problems and relevant fields.
SKI-3
(PLO-5)
4. Implementing simple mathematical procedures in computer programs.
SKI-4
(PLO-6)
COMPETENCES
1. Proving mathematical statements by various methods.
COM-1
(PLO-7)
2. Generating ideas used for completing mathematical tasks and to communicate them either in writing or orally, in accordance with scientific principles.
COM-2
(PLO-8)
3. Solving mathematical problems using technology
COM-3
(PLO-9)
ATTITUDE AND SOCIAL
1. Working collaboratively and having social sensitivity (obligations as citizens and towards religion) and being able to bring change to a techno-ecopreneurship community.
SOC-1
(PLO-10)
2. Showing responsibility for work in the field of expertise independently, having a lifelong willingness to learn, and having the courage to make decisions.
SOC-2
(PLO-11)
